LiCi-Force = die Schnittstelle für private LibertyCity-Seiten
Stand vom 29.10.2008
Fehler 1099 tritt auf wenn:
Ein Datenbankfehler vorliegt
Der Sender gleich dem Empfänger ist
Diese Schnittstelle funktioniert ähnlich wie das ExportForce-System von klamm
Die Programmierung sollte also kein Problem sein!
Userdaten abfragen: /lib/data.php
Parameter: busr (ihr username) bpwd (ihr passwort) eusr (mhn usr) epwd (mhn pwd
Returncodes:
1001 Alles OK
1002 Ihr Account existiert nicht
1003 Ihr Passwort ist falsch
1006 mhnUser existiert nicht
1007 mhnUser ist gesperrt
1009 mhnUser Passwort falsch
1098 Ihr Account ist gesperrt
1099 Unbekannter Fehler
Rückgabeformat:
Returncode|#Ihre Libertys auf TF-Konto|#User Libertys auf TF-Konto|#Ihre Libertys|#User Libertysr|
bei Error sind versch. Werte ggf. -1
Beispielaufruf:
/lib/data.php?busr=test&bpwd=test&eusr=xxx&epwd=xxx&b=Testtest&a=100
Libertys senden /lib/send.php
Parameter: busr (ihr username) bpwd (ihr passwort) eusr (mhn usr) epwd (mhn pwd) a (anzahl) b (betreff)
Returncodes:
1001 Alles OK
1002 Ihr Account existiert nicht
1003 Ihr Passwort ist falsch
1006 mhnUser existiert nicht
1007 mhnUser ist gesperrt
1009 mhnUser Passwort falsch
1010 Sie haben zu wenig Libertys auf Ihrem Account
1011 Anzahl nicht zulässig
1012 Betreff nicht zulässig
1098 Ihr Account ist gesperrt
1099 Unbekannter Fehler
Rückgabeformat:
Returncode|#Ihre Libertys auf TF-Konto|#User Libertys auf TF-Konto
bei Error sind versch. Werte ggf. -1
Beispielaufruf:
/lib/send.php?busr=test&bpwd=test&eusr=xxx&epwd=xxx&b=Testtest&a=100
Libertys abbuchen /lib/get.php
Parameter: busr (ihr username) bpwd (ihr passwort) eusr (mhn usr) epwd (mhn pwd) a (anzahl) b (betreff)
Returncodes:
1001 Alles OK
1002 Ihr Account existiert nicht
1003 Ihr Passwort ist falsch
1006 mhnUser existiert nicht
1007 mhnUser ist gesperrt
1008 mhnUser hat zu wenig Libertys
1009 mhnUser Passwort falsch
1011 Anzahl nicht zulässig
1012 Betreff nicht zulässig
1098 Ihr Account ist gesperrt
1099 Unbekannter Fehler
Rückgabeformat:
Returncode|#Ihre Libertys auf TF-Konto|#User Libertys auf TF-Konto
bei Error sind versch. Werte ggf. -1
Beispielaufruf:
/lib/get.php?busr=test&bpwd=test&eusr=xxx&epwd=xxx&b=Testtest&a=100
Kontostand abfragen /lib/saldo.php
Parameter: busr (ihr username) bpwd (ihr passwort) eusr (mhn usr) epwd (mhn pwd)
Returncodes:
1001 Alles OK
1002 Ihr Account existiert nicht
1003 Ihr Passwort ist falsch
1006 mhnUser existiert nicht
1007 mhnUser ist gesperrt
1009 mhnUser Passwort falsch
1098 Ihr Account ist gesperrt
1099 Unbekannter Fehler
Rückgabeformat:
Returncode|#Ihre Libertys auf TF-Konto|#User Libertys auf TF-Konto|#Ihre Libertys|#User Libertys|
bei Error sind versch. Werte ggf. -1
Beispielaufruf:
/lib/saldo.php?busr=test&bpwd=test&eusr=xxx&epwd=xxx&b=Testtest&a=100
Transaktionsliste: /lib/tlist.php
Parameter: busr (ihr username) bpwd (ihr passwort) eusr (mhn usr) epwd (mhn pwd) [inout 1 (einnahmen) 2 (ausgaben)] [limit x,y (x einträge überspringen, dann y anzeigen)] [abtid (ab transaktions-ID)]
Returncodes:
1001 Alles OK
1002 Ihr Account existiert nicht
1003 Ihr Passwort ist falsch
1006 mhnUser existiert nicht
1007 mhnUser ist gesperrt
1009 mhnUser Passwort falsch
1013 Inout Parameter nicht zulässig
1014 Limit Parameter nicht zulässig
1015 abtid Parameter nicht zulässig
1098 Ihr Account ist gesperrt
1099 Unbekannter Fehler
Rückgabeformat:
Returncode|#Ihre Libertys auf Transferkonto|#User Libertys auf Transferkonto|#Ihre Libertys|#User Libertys|#Anzahl der Ergebnisse
TransaktionsID|Datum|1 (Einnahmen) oder 2 (Ausgaben)|Von|An|Anzahl Libertys|Betreff
TransaktionsID|Datum|1 (Einnahmen) oder 2 (Ausgaben)|Von|An|Anzahl Libertys|Betreff
bei Error sind versch. Werte ggf. -1
Beispielaufruf:
/lib/tlist.php?busr=test&bpwd=test&eusr=xxx&epwd=xxx&inout=1&limit=0,30&abtid=10
|